This print showcases the intricate cover of the programme for The Egyptian Hall, a renowned venue in Piccadilly, London during the 19th century. The engraving, created by an English School artist, is now part of a private collection and offers a glimpse into the cultural vibrancy of that era. The programme cover features Maskelyne and Cooke's Programme with Zoe, an intriguing drawing automation that surely fascinated audiences at the time. This innovative technology allowed for mesmerizing drawings to be created before spectators' eyes, adding an element of wonder to their experience. The typography on the cover is beautifully printed and adds to its overall allure. It transports us back to a time when attention to detail was paramount in design and aesthetics. The Egyptian Hall itself holds historical significance as one of Europe's most famous entertainment venues. Its popularity attracted visitors from all over Britain and beyond, making it an integral part of British culture during this period.
